Freud
The Austrian neurologist Sigmund Freud pioneered psychoanalysis, a therapeutic method that entails treating mental illness through discussion between a psychoanalyst and the patient.
Oedipus Complex
A Freudian theory suggesting a child's subconscious sexual desire for the opposite-sex parent and jealousy towards the same-sex parent.
Inferiority Complex
A psychological condition wherein a person feels profoundly inadequate, often resulting from real or imagined criticism.
Neo-Freudian
Neo-Freudian refers to psychologists and theorists who adopted and adapted Freud's original psychoanalytic theory, emphasizing social and cultural determinants of behavior over innate biological urges.
